QFI Arab World Resource Kits: The Arab World Elementary and Middle School Resource Kits introduce teachers and students to the history and geography of the Arab world and the basics of the Arabic language. “Making New Friends” is a thematic curriculum in which students learn to exchange information about themselves, their families, friends and favorite places as well as compare experiences in the Arabic-speaking world to their own, including clothing, food, families, and culturally appropriate behavior (eye contact, conversational mannerisms, and visiting etiquette). Resources for Arabic Language Teachers STARTALK is a federal grant program funded by the National Security Agency and administered by the National Foreign Language Center at the University of Maryland which supports teacher professional development, student language learning, and instructional resource development for critical less commonly taught languages in the United States. The model curricula available for download below provide include each stage of the backward design process (Learning Outcomes, Assessment Tasks, Learning Experiences) and may be adapted to any language.
